You may be wondering: Do you really need renters insurance? Just pause to consider how difficult it would be to replace your personal property, or even just one high-cost item. With a State Farm renters policy by your side, you don't have to worry about fires or break-ins. But that's not all renters insurance can do for you. It extends beyond your rental space, covering personal items you've left in a storage closet, on your deck, or inside your car. Renters insurance can even cover your identity. With so much of your life accessible online, it’s important to keep your personal information safe. That's where coverage from State Farm makes a difference.
